Rose Cottage is a charming end-terrace holiday cottage located in St Dogmaels, Wales, near Cardigan, and can accommodate up to eight people in its four bedrooms. The cottage features a second-floor king-size double bedroom, two double bedrooms (one with an en-suite shower room), and a room with adult bunk beds. There is also a bathroom, a ground floor basin and WC, an open plan living area with a kitchen, dining area, and a sitting area with an electric fire, as well as a utility/boot room with a basin. Outside, guests can enjoy parking in a nearby car park, a front enclosed courtyard garden with furniture, and a rear courtyard with furniture and an outdoor shower, making it a lovely base for a holiday.

The amenities at Rose Cottage include gas central heating with an electric fire, a range cooker with two electric ovens and gas hob, a microwave, American-style fridge/freezer, washing machine, tumble dryer, dishwasher, Smart TV with Freeview and Netflix, radio, WiFi, a selection of books and games. The rental price also includes fuel and power, bed linen, and towels, with the exception of beach towels. The cottage is equipped with a cot, highchair, stairgates, baby bath, and baby changing mats. Two well-behaved dogs are welcome, and smoking is not allowed. The village of St Dogmaels offers various amenities such as pubs, restaurants, and shops, while nearby attractions include Poppit Sands, the Pembrokeshire Coastal Path, and Castell Henllys, an Iron Age Fort.

The region of Wales is known for its choirs, stunning mountain ranges, and beautiful valleys, offering something for everyone from Snowdonia in the north to the Brecon Beacons and the Pembrokeshire Coast in the south. St Dogmaels, situated at the mouth of the River Teifi, boasts a ruined abbey, a working watermill, pubs, a fish & chip shop, a deli, and a cafe. For those interested in cultural activities, the Small World Theatre and National Coracle Centre are nearby, as well as attractions like the Welsh Wildlife Centre and Felinwynt Rainforest Centre. Outdoor enthusiasts can enjoy golf courses, hiking/biking trails, and cycling in the area, making it a great destination for a family holiday.
